SRM Research Seminar – Booters: who runs them and how might we make them stop ?
En savoir plusBooters (they call themselves « stressers ») are websites selling extremely cheap DDoS attacks, mainly to the online gaming community who want to cheat at their shoot-em-ups by disrupting the opposition. First Reputation-based system improves Blockchain security
En savoir plusIn June 2014 Bitcoin users were confronted with the unthinkable. A Bitcoin mining pool called Ghash.io had attained control over 51% of the network’s total mining power.
